Canva Bleed Size

Canva Bleed Size - Still can’t picture your final print? Canva’s default bleed size is ⅛ of an inch, which serves as an allowance for potential cutting misalignments. The standard bleed size is typically 0.125 inches (3mm) on all sides, but confirm with your printer for specific requirements.
